    Romedy Now to premiere ‘Jane The Virgin’ TV series

    MUMBAI: Times Network’s English general entertainment channel Romedy Now will be premiering the American romantic comedy-drama television series Jane the Virgin in India.

     

    Times Network senior vice president and head of English Entertainment cluster Vivek Srivastava said, “I am happy that our endeavor to bring in the latest and best in English TV series is being successful for the viewing delight of our audiences. Romedy Now will be premiering this hit and award winning CBS show on 5 August, 2015. It is an ongoing series in the US. This will be an India TV premiere. Jane the Virgin is a 1 hour comedy-drama format.”

     

    Jane the Virgin debuted in the US on 13 October, 2014. The series is created by Jennie Snyder Urman and is a loose adaptation of the Venezuelan telenovela series created by Perla Farias, originally known as Juana La Virgen. In this TV series, Gina Rodriguez stars in the title role of Jane Villanueva, a religious young working Latina virgin woman, who becomes pregnant after being artificially inseminated by mistake by her gynecologist, an event that sends shockwaves through the lives of Jane and everyone around her. 

     

    Set in the Alpha-World city of Miami, located on the Atlantic coast of beautiful Southeastern Florida, the series details the surprising and unforeseen events that take place in the life of Jane Villanueva, whose family tradition and a vow to save her virginity until her marriage to a detective are shattered when the doctor mistakenly inseminates her artificially during a checkup. To make matters worse, the biological donor is a married man, a former playboy and cancer survivor who is not only the new owner of the hotel where Jane works, but was also her former teenage crush.

     

    Jane the Virgin has received critical acclaim since its premiere. Rodriguez won the award for the Best Actress in a Television series – Musical or Comedy, at the 72nd Golden Globe Awards honoring the best in American film and television industry produced during 2014 on 11 January, 2015, while the show was nominated for Best Television Series – Musical or Comedy and was also nominated for the Critics’ Choice Award. The series has won the People’s Choice Award for the Favorite new TV comedy.

    Chrome Data: English Entertainment channel genre sees growth in OTS

    MUMBAI: Week 15 of opportunity to see (OTS) collated by Chrome Data Analytics & Media, observed a spike in English Entertainment channels genre in the eight metros. With 1.1 per cent growth, the genre was topped by Comedy Central with 52.5 per cent OTS.

     

    This was followed by the Business News channels genre in the eight metros with 0.9 per cent growth and CNBC Awaaz led the category with 76.9 per cent OTS. Infotainment genre too witnessed a hike in all India with Discovery at number one spot with 82.1 per cent OTS.

     

    English News channels genre in the eight metros saw a growth of 0.4 per cent. Times Now topped the space with 73.7 per cent OTS.

     

    Talking about the losers this week, English Movies in the eight genre dropped by 1.4 per cent with Romedy Now being affected the most with 62.4 per cent OTS. 

     

    Hindi News in the Hindi Speaking Markets (HSM) observed a drop of 0.8 per cent. ABP News topped the category with 94.8 per cent OTS.

     

    Next in the list was Sports in all India, which saw a dip of 0.6 per cent. Last but not the least, Hindi general entertainment channels (GECs) in the HSM markets dropped by 0.2 per cent. Star Plus was affected the most with 96.9 per cent OTS.

    Boom time for HD channels in India

    The High Definition (HD) TV channels landscape is rapidly expanding in India. Amongst the various genres available today, the English general entertainment and movie channels genre is still a fragmented space and networks in their quest to stand apart from the nearest ranking rival, rely excessively upon content, marketing and a host of options among others.

     

    While not much is achieved in the process, the game of throne continues as networks try to outdo one another. A potent yet common weapon that networks are now heavily relying on is by launching HD channels.

     

    What is augmenting well for these networks is the demand by consumers for content that is best experienced in high definition. Since almost all the content in the English category is produced internationally, it makes sense in delivering it to consumers in HD only so that production values receive their due credit and viewers experience it at its best. This hunger for HD has very well transcended into networks now launching or sensing business opportunities by launching new HD channels. In some cases, an HD feed has been introduced to complement the existing Standard Definition (SD) feed. Digitisation will only ensure that the consumption of high definition shoots up further.

     

    Networks and their HD channels

     

    Star India will soon be launching two new HD English general entertainment channels (GECs). Its soon to be launched channel, Star Movies HD Select for a span of one year (365 days) has a content library of 365 movies – one for each day. About 50 per cent of the content comprises award winning Oscars and Golden Globes titles. To name a few, the channel has The Fault In Our StarsBirdman and The Theory of Everything in its kitty.

     

    Star will also launch another new channel Star FX HD to compliment the SD feed of FX. The content of FX currently comprises MadmenSeinfeld and the animated series Family Guy. Other HD channels from the network include Star World Premiere HD, Star World HD and Star Movies HD in addition to eight other HD channels in various genres like sports and Hindi movie and GEC.

     

    Multi Screen Media (MSM) is not far behind. With channels such as Pix, Pix HD and AXN, it is a strong player in the English movie and GEC space. On 6 April this year, the network sensed an opportunity by launching AXN HD to go along with the SD feed. For the man behind the launch, Pix and AXN EVP and business head Saurabh Yagnik the onset of digitisation and a strong audience base spending more time on special interest channels, made sense for the launch of the new feed. “While the shows will be same on the two channels, we will be tweaking some of the content for the HD feed. We could also have certain exclusive content for the HD feed in the future,” Yagnik had earlier told Indiantelevision.com. MSM also has two HD channels in the Hindi GEC and sports category.

     

    On the other hand, Zee Entertainment Enterprises Ltd. (Zeel) is also looking at strengthening its HD portfolio. The network will soon launch a new HD channel in the English GEC space called Zee Cafe HD to compliment its SD feed. Besides this, Zeel has five other HD channels in its channel portfolio. The content on Zee Café currently comprises shows such as Two and a Half Men, Desperate Housewives and Secrets and Lies amongst others.

     

    Times Network, which operates channels like Movies Now and Romedy Now is another mighty contender. Speaking to Indiantelevision.com earlier, Times Network senior vice president and English entertainment cluster head Vivek Srivastava had said that its new channel, Movies Now+ was the HD version of the SD feed but it did have some differentiating content from the SD feed. It simulcast movies on both feeds such as The Wolf Of Wall Street, which is going to be showcased on 26 April 2015.

     

    The increasing growth of premium ad free channels such as HBO Hits and HBO Defined too have resulted in aiding subscription revenues for the English entertainment genre. Strong and popular content such as Game of Thrones today is synonymous with the HBO network.

     

    Growth of HD Channels in India

     

    From the meagre three HD pay TV channels in 2010, the number has shot up to 34 in 2014, according to the Telecom Regulatory Authority of India’s (TRAI) 2013-2014 annual report. The number jumped to 22, 31 and 33 for the years 2011, 2012 and 2013 respectively. With impending launches of English movie and GEC channels this year, this number is only going to be on the rise going forward.

     

    The DTH factor

     

    Value Added Services (VAS) and HD channel penetration are strong revenue generators for Direct to Home (DTH) operators. Videocon d2h CEO Anil Khera was quoted in the FICCI-KPMG report for 2015 as saying, “The boom in the panel TV industry has been a key growth in HD channel viewership. The viewers are ready to pay a premium price for HD channels. With the right pricing and packaging for these channels, HD channels can achieve faster penetration.” 

     

    As per the report, there are four million HD subscribers, which account for 10 per cent of all DTH subscribers, whereas 15 to 20 per cent of incremental subscribers in 2014 were HD subscribers. “HD adoption continues to drive ARPU growth for DTH players with the average ARPU of HD subscriber at 1.5 to 2X the ARPU of a non HD subscriber,” states the report.

     

    Conclusion

     

    Premium HD channels recorded a ten-fold top line growth with DTH accounting for over 95 per cent of the premium channel subscriber base according to the 2015 FICCI KPMG report. The success of HD viewing thus, is not just a mighty boon in for broadcasters alone, (where the Ad Ex share for the space in 2014 was at 4.6 per cent) but also for DTH operators. 

     

    As panel TV sales figures were expected to touch approximately eight million units in 2014, of which 55 per cent was expected to have been HD panel TVs, the rise is only going to be vertical in the coming years. With the share of HD and 4K TV sales expected to contribute to over 80 per cent by 2019, broadcasters’ key agenda will definitely be upping their HD channels offering. Moreover, the fact that DTH operators are more than happy to increase their HD bouquet, the growth story for HD viewing and consumption in India has only just begun.

    MK Anand upbeat about Times Network’s revamp

    GOA: Times Television Network has revamped itself as Times Network with a new tagline – ‘Now or Nothing’ and a new logo. The new logo will sport a pyramid with a red dot on the top.

     

    It may be recalled that Indiantelevision.com was the first to report about Times Network’s re-branding plans.  

     

    The network has five different channels under it, which were launched in different period of times. Of the five channels, apart from ZoOm all the other channels end with Now – Times Now, Romedy Now, Movies Now, and ET Now. “That’s where the ‘Now or Nothing’ tagline comes from,” informs Times Networks CEO and managing director M K Anand.

     

    “We have strong branches but the trunk needs to be strengthened and the revamp is to ensure that. Moreover, we don’t want to restrict ourselves as a television network only. Hence we decided to break a few boundaries and expand. Our new logo is a pyramid, which signifies the population of the country and the red tip on the top is our target audience. This will ensure that everyone in the network will have the same corporate identity. All the brands should complement and respect each other in the network. ‘Now or Nothing’ is a credo that we have been following since inception. It’s just that we made it a network motto,” Anand says.

     

    Every revamp comes after detailed research and analysis and has the ability to impact and change consumer behaviour and consumption patterns. When queried about this, Anand tells Indiantelevision.com, “Firstly, the change of the network’s logo won’t leave an impact on the channel’s creatives. Here the consumers are trade, advertisers, DTH companies and MSOs and not the viewers. The most important consumer of this revamp are our 1000+ employees, who now know that they are no longer an employee of a particular channel, team or floor but a member of the entire network.”

     

    Anand goes on to say that Times Network would soon be launching the Times Now app, which will have both broadcast content and fresh content. “This is a serious attempt from our side to establish ourselves on the digital platform. In three months’ time, we are planning to launch the app with an aim to be a leader in that fraternity too,” adds Anand.

     

    A presence on the digital platform with apps has almost become mandatory for most networks. However, the revenue model for these avenues remains a challenge. “How much ever we might want to adopt a subscription model for our digital platforms, it is currently not possible due to technical deficiencies and consumer behaviour. Hence we will follow the advertising revenue model,” asserts Anand.

     

    Times of India already has an app, which offers news updates. Now with the launch of the Times Now app, will the two compete with each other? To this, Anand says, “Yes we will and there is no problem in that. Our app will have more videos but yes we will also provide news and if that means competing with the Times of India app, we will.”

     

    Speaking about BARC’s roll-out of television ratings data by the end of April, which also means the end of TAM’s tenure, Anand says, “The statistics won’t have much of an impact, nor will it turn out to be a game changer. Instead of one, now the other will conduct the survey. Having said that, I was initially concerned about structural changes and new figures that would be rolled out by BARC. However, it has now been cleared that the structure will be the same but the sample size has definitely increased. I don’t think we will see a ‘ratings dark’ period. Not receiving ratings for a week or two is not likely to leave too much of an impact.”
